A cotswold cottage that sleeps 4 guests in 2 bedrooms

Built around 1780, in traditional Cotswold stone, Gentian Cottage has been beautifully restored and has many character features, including painted wooden beams, exposed stone walls, and window seats perfect for relaxing with a book. Complimenting these is a central fireplace now converted to a coal eddect gas fire for ease of use. The cottage is fully equipped with modern facilities, including Broadband WIFI a large SMART TV, also a DVD player with a collection of DVDS to watch.
A very well equipped fully fitted kitchen /diner, with Nespresso machine, a perfect place for home cooked meals.
The layout of the cottage makes Gentian an ideal retreat for a family with older children, or for a group of friends, or just maybe a large private romantic retreat for two.
The enclosed sun terrace is perfect for unwinding and summer meals or simply a glass of wine. Gentian Cottage is surrounded by an abundance of footpaths leading to lovely country walks. We very much hope you will enjoy this special place as much as we do.

Parking space for a standard size car. Big SUV's you will need to park on the street nearby for free.

4/10 Poor

Sophie S.

Misleading description led to an uncomfortable stay

The property was nicely decorated (though evidence of damp) and clean and well located in a pretty village. Bed fine if a little hard. Bedding lovely. The problem was its description made no mention of the very low beams and doorways and a very uncomfortable kitchen and poorly described "garden". I am 5'10", my husband 6'1" and we had to duck into every room and under the central beam of the sitting room every time we needed to move around. The house gets no sun at all and feels damp and claustrophobic. The kitchen was so poorly designed (very low upper cupboards, especially over the sink) making it impossible to use the worktop or sink without banging one's head, plus low hanging light over dining table also a hazard. Felt really uncomfortable and disappointed this was not mentioned in the details or would not have chosen. Details gave impression of light and airy house with a "lovely garden with enclosed sun terrace" when in fact you have to climb steep steps to the side of the house to reach a tiny platform through overgrown weeds with a further tiny area up another dangerously overgrown and steep steps with no sun... I appreciate it is what it is (though garden could be cut back and improved without much cost...) but you do need to warn people house is not suitable for anyone over 5'4". Or anyone over a certain age or with any difficulty on their feet. or for small children. Also the reference to "onsite parking" is misleading - only when you get the directions / booking confirmation do you admit the parking is only for a very small car (and that with extreme difficulty). We feel the photos and description are completely misleading. Other problems: sofa stained, 2nd light in hall not working (not bulb), door shelf missing from fridge (and set too low, freezing our fresh greens). Would love to have been more positive but it ruined our stay and just glad we hadn't booked for a whole week.
